Sunday June 1, 1947: Bern, Hon, and Doris down to Elsie’s for tea. Ralph and Elsie here to dinner.
Monday June 2, 1947: Bern white washing the buildings. I washed today. Rain tonight.
Tuesday June 3, 1947: Earl had 13 dollars of lobsters. Bud got 1 qtl fish. Dr. Wilson here thinks I have a cancer in my lip.
Wednesday June 4, 1947: Earl, Edna, and I are going down Ship Harbor to the Doctor’s to see about my lip.
Thursday June 5, 1947: Dr. Wilson cut the growth off my lip last night. Thinks it’s a cancer.
Friday June 6, 1947: Sold first dry fish with Uncle Will. $105.88 9 ½ qtl.
Saturday June 7, 1947: Earl & Bern out fishing set nets the 5th June. Had 15 mackerel, 3 halibut, 2 qtl fish.
Sunday June 8, 1947: Uncle Rob out of bed today and came over. I am so glad he is better.
Monday June 9, 1947: A rainy day. Hon and Bern gone back tonight. Awful rainy and blowing.
Tuesday June 10, 1947: Earl got 2 qtl of fish. The only boat out fishing.
Wednesday June 11, 1947: Earl got 1 qtl fish. Has all the traps loaded 9th of June.
Thursday June 12, 1947: Forgive my sins I have confessed to thee, forgive my secret sins I do not see.
Friday June 13, 1947: Earl had 3 qtl of fish alone today. A lovely day.
Saturday June 14, 1947: Earl got 3 qtl fish and one barrel mackerel today alone.
Sunday June 15, 1947: Edna, Doris & Wilson. Ralph and Elsie here for dinner. We were up to Edna’s tonight.
Monday June 16, 1947: Bud starting fishing with Earl today. They got 6 quintal at the herring hole.
Tuesday June 17, 1947: Earl and Bud had 4 qtl fish. Curtis Jennex helping to dress them.
Wednesday June 18, 1947: Lay not up treasures on earth but lay for yourselves treasures in heaven.
Thursday June 19, 1947: Matthew 6-33. Seek ye first the Kingdom of God and his righteousness and all things shall be added unto you.
Friday June 20, 1947: Earl & Bud sold Will 6 ¼ qtl fish $65.65. This is 15 ¾ qtl sold this year so far.
Saturday June 21, 1947: Ask the Saviour to help you comfort, strengthen, and keep you.
Sunday June 22, 1947: Ralph & Elsie and Fred here for dinner today. A fine day.
Monday June 23, 1947: Earl’s 5th BBl gas. I washed a lovely fine day. Ralph and Elsie here.
Tuesday June 24, 1947: Earl stuck beans and peas. Made a fence around the peas. Ralph down Drs getting teeth out. Sent Dr 20 dollars.
Wednesday June 25, 1947: Earl sold Hall 520 lbs fish 55.25 now 2/qtl $228.93. Not outside today.
Thursday June 26, 1947: Bern called me from Halifax. Olive has gone to the hospital (25).
Friday June 27, 1947: Not at death I shrink or falter for my Saviour calls me now.
Saturday June 28, 1947: Edna and Mason down this evening. Ralph & Elsie here also.
Sunday June 29, 1947: Bertha came down with Rose staying until Tuesday night. Monday June 30, 1947: Earl & Bud have 7 ¾ puncheons fish salted back sold 20 qtl dry.
